> I'm a member of "Xenoppix" Developing Team.  We could released Plan9
> on Xenoppix with help of Dr. Yamanashi. We thank him for his help and
> ML announce.
> 
> Xenoppix is a kind of "KNOPPIX" which include a virtual machine
> monitor "Xen". KNOPPIX sets up device drivers and offers us X window
> System. GUI of GuestOS is mapped to the X11 using VNC full-screen
> mode.  So it looks GuestOS boots standalone.
> The GuestOS can work as a server because of VIF-Bridge of Xen.
> Current Guest OSes are Plan9 and NetBSD. They are selectable at boot time.

> Take care the requirement to boot GuestOS.
>    Network connection must be on "eth0" Interface. (*** Important ***)
>        Because Host KNOPPIX and Guest OS must get IP address from DHCP via 
> "eth0".
>    Desirable memory is more than 512MB.
